Accordingly, can Gougeres be frozen?
The gougères can be frozen for up to 2 months. Frozen gougères bake at 350°F for 20 to 25 minutes, but you'll preheat the oven to 450°F for 5 minutes to give them a fast puff in the oven.
Also, can choux pastry be made in advance? Make-ahead pâte à choux: The choux dough can be refrigerated for up to 3 days or frozen for up to 3 months before baking; thaw the dough overnight in the fridge before using.
Similarly, it is asked, can you refrigerate Gougere dough?
To make holiday entertaining even easier, you can refrigerate gougère dough for up to three days. Or freeze the uncooked individual puffs on the baking sheet until solid, then store them in bags in the freezer. Or reheat the gougères that have been baked a few hours beforehand.
How far ahead can you make cream puffs?
Yes, these are easy to make ahead of time. The shells can be baked up to two days in advance, and stored in an airtight container.

Up to six weeks ahead, make the shells. Store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to two days, or freeze them for up to six weeks in a ziptop freezer bag. Up to two weeks ahead, make the ganache.How do you keep profiteroles crisp?
Store the puffs in an airtight container for up to 2 days and re-crisp them in a low oven for 5 minutes on the day you intend to use them (let them cool before filling).
